目录
1. 什么是 v2ray?
v2ray 是一个功能强大的代理软件,可以实现 TCP、UDP 等多种协议的代理,并提供了丰富的传输方式,如 VMess、VLESS、Trojan 等。相比于传统的 Shadowsocks 等代理工具,v2ray 具有更强的安全性和隐私性保护。
2. v2ray 一键部署优势
使用 v2ray 一键部署脚本安装和配置的主要优势如下:
- 快速部署: 只需运行一键安装脚本,即可快速完成 v2ray 的安装和初始配置。
- 自动化配置: 一键脚本会自动生成 v2ray 的配置文件,无需手动编辑配置。
- 多协议支持: 支持 VMess、VLESS、Trojan 等多种传输协议,满足不同用户的需求。
- TLS 加密: 默认开启 TLS 加密,提高了网络传输的安全性。
- 负载均衡: 支持多个节点的负载均衡,提高连接稳定性。
- 简单易用: 适合新手用户,无需深入了解 v2ray 的原理和配置细节。
3. v2ray 一键部署安装教程
3.1 准备工作
- 拥有一台可以访问外网的服务器或 VPS。
- 服务器操作系统支持 CentOS、Debian、Ubuntu 等主流 Linux 发行版。
- 服务器需要有公网 IP 地址,并确保 80 和 443 端口未被占用。
3.2 一键安装 v2ray
-
使用 SSH 登录到服务器。
-
运行以下命令一键安装 v2ray:
bash bash <(curl -Ls https://raw.githubusercontent.com/v2fly/fhs-install-v2ray/master/install-release.sh)
-
脚本会自动下载最新版本的 v2ray 并完成安装。
3.3 配置 v2ray
-
安装完成后,脚本会自动生成 v2ray 的配置文件。
-
您可以通过以下命令查看配置文件的内容:
bash cat /etc/v2ray/config.json
-
配置文件中包含了服务器 IP、端口、VMess 或 VLESS 协议的 UUID 等关键信息,需要记录下来供客户端使用。
3.4 客户端连接设置
- 下载适合您设备的 v2ray 客户端软件,如 Windows 上的 V2RayN、Android 上的 V2RayNG、iOS 上的 Shadowrocket 等。
- 在客户端软件中,填入服务器 IP、端口、UUID 等信息,即可连接到您的 v2ray 代理。
- 如果您开启了 TLS 加密,还需要配置 TLS 证书相关信息。
4. v2ray 常见问题解答
4.1 v2ray 和 Shadowsocks 有什么区别?
v2ray 和 Shadowsocks 都是代理软件,但 v2ray 相比 Shadowsocks 有以下优势:
- v2ray 支持更多的传输协议,如 VMess、VLESS、Trojan 等,提供了更强的安全性和隐私性。
- v2ray 可以实现 TCP、UDP 等多种协议的代理,而 Shadowsocks 主要专注于 TCP 代理。
- v2ray 内置了负载均衡、路由等高级功能,更加灵活和强大。
4.2 v2ray 有哪些传输协议可选?
v2ray 支持多种传输协议,包括:
- VMess: 基于 WebSocket 的传输协议,提供了较好的安全性。
- VLESS: 基于 TCP 的轻量级传输协议,无需认证,适合对性能有要求的场景。
- Trojan: 模拟正常 HTTPS 流量的传输协议,能有效绕过防火墙检测。
- HTTP/2: 基于 HTTP/2 的传输协议,可以利用 CDN 等服务提高性能。
- WebSocket: 基于 WebSocket 的传输协议,可以穿透防火墙限制。
用户可以根据自身需求选择合适的传输协议。
4.3 v2ray 如何实现负载均衡?
v2ray 内置了负载均衡功能,可以通过以下方式实现:
- 在配置文件中添加多个服务器节点,v2ray 会自动根据负载情况在这些节点之间进行负载均衡。
- 使用 DNS 负载均衡,为同一域名配置多个 A 记录指向不同的服务器节点。
- 采用 Round-Robin 等负载均衡算法,自动将连接分配到不同的服务器节点。
负载均衡可以提高连接的稳定性和可靠性,是 v2ray 的一大亮点。
4.4 v2ray 如何开启 TLS 加密?
v2ray 支持 TLS 加密,可以提高网络传输的安全性。开启 TLS 加密的步骤如下:
- 申请一个域名,并将其解析到服务器的公网 IP。
- 在配置文件中添加 TLS 相关的配置,如域名、证书文件路径等。
- 使用 Let’s Encrypt 等免费 CA 服务申请 TLS 证书,并将证书文件放置在指定路径。
- 重启 v2ray 服务,即可开启 TLS 加密。
开启 TLS 加密后,客户端连接时需要填写正确的域名和证书信息,才能建立安全的连接。
正文完